Common Causes Why YouTube Won’t Open
Understanding the Context
-
Browser Cache & Cookies Corruption
Your browser stores temporary files (cache) and cookies that sometimes fail to load properly. This can prevent YouTube from initializing, as it relies on these small data pieces to connect seamlessly. -
Expired Cache or Outdated App
If you’re using YouTube via a web browser or mobile app, an outdated version or cached data can cause performance hiccups. Older cached content often conflicts with newer streaming protocols. -
Network Connectivity Issues
Poor or unstable internet connection blocks video streaming from beginning to end. Even a brief disconnection renews YouTube’s loading attempts unsuccessfully. -
Browser Extensions or Ad Blockers
Pop-up blockers and ad scripts often interfere with YouTube’s loading process, sometimes preventing the player from launching altogether.

- Device Hardware or Software Limitations
On older devices or limited storage, YouTube’s demanding streaming requirements may exceed what your system supports, resulting in lag or failure to open.
How to Fix YouTube Not Opening Easily
1. Clear Browser Cache and Cookies
- Clear all cache and cookies in your browser settings.
- Restart the browser with a clean profile. This resets corrupted data without affecting saved passwords.
2. Update or Reinstall YouTube
- For web users: Clear cache, reload the page, then update your browser to the latest version.
- For mobile apps: Uninstall, then reinstall the latest stable release from the official store.

3. Check Your Internet Connection
- Run a speed test and ensure a stable, fast connection.
- Switch networks if possible—mobile hotspots often offer more reliability than public Wi-Fi.
4. Disable Extensions Temporarily
- In Chrome, disable all extensions, then test YouTube. If it works, re-enable one at a time to find the culprit.
5. Try a Different Browser or Device
- If it works on a new browser or device, your original setup likely had glitches to blame.
